SCIENCE FIELD TRIP: Inspiring Curiosity Through Hands-On Science

The German-Mongolian Institute for Resources and Technology (GMIT) is implementing the **SCIENCE FIELD TRIP** program to give school students an opportunity to explore science beyond the classroom by **conducting hands-on experiments, experiencing science firsthand, and discovering their own curiosity**.

Rather than learning subjects such as chemistry, physics, and information technology solely through theory, the program encourages students to understand scientific concepts through experiments and practical activities. Students conduct experiments themselves, explore technologies, and create their own projects, allowing them to experience science and technology in a more engaging and tangible way.

The program also includes activities focused on **Growth Mindset**, teamwork, opportunities to meet and talk with GMIT students, and sessions introducing engineering careers and future study opportunities.

Through this one-day experience, the program aims not only to provide students with new knowledge, but also to encourage them to **ask “Why?” and “How?”, experiment, and seek answers for themselves**. By nurturing this curiosity, SCIENCE FIELD TRIP seeks to make science and technology more accessible and engaging, while inspiring students to develop a deeper interest in science and explore it further.

Students from Nalaikh District School No. 119 Join the First SCIENCE FIELD TRIP

The first participants of the SCIENCE FIELD TRIP program were **Grade 10–11 students from School No. 119 in Nalaikh District**.

During their visit to the GMIT campus, students explored the university’s laboratories and learning environment, conducted chemistry and physics experiments, learned about 3D printing technology, created their own designs, participated in Growth Mindset activities, and had the opportunity to openly interact with GMIT students.

The participating students gave **highly positive feedback** about the program, particularly highlighting the opportunity to conduct experiments themselves, create something new, and meet and talk with university students.

For the students, it was more than a day of learning about science. It was an opportunity to **experiment, create, and experience science firsthand**, encouraging their curiosity and allowing them to see science and technology from a new perspective.
